Edith M. Orcutt, 81, died April 22, 2001 at her home.
She was a life resident and homemaker of Akron and made the Victory Life Church her church home.
Preceded in death by her husband, Clarence W. in 1980. She is survived by her son, Richard W. of Twinsburg; daughters, Janice (Walt) Hilbish of Mentor, Karen (Jim) Rowh of Akron and Marcia (Tim) Barnes of St. Augustine, Fla.;sister, Marion Snow of Uniontown; grandchildren, Jeremy, Keith, and Alex Hilbish, Matt, Megan, and Leann Rowh, Greg and Christina Barnes; also many nieces and nephews.
Funeral service Thursday 11 A.M. at the Schermesser Funeral Home, 1446 S. Main St. with Pastor Marlin Skifstad officiating. Interment at Rose Hill Burial Park. Calling hours Wednesday 6 to 9 P.M. and Thursday 10 to 11 A.M. Contributions may be made to the Hospice of Visiting Nurse Service. (Schermesser, Akron Chapel, 330-724-9351)
